PwC has broadened the implementation of Oracle Fusion Cloud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) throughout its network of firms worldwide. The expansion is aimed at improving financial controls, enhancing planning, and simplifying reporting by integrating AI into its business operations. The implementation has enabled PwC to employ generative, predictive, and agentic AI technologies. LAS VEGAS, Oct. 15,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Oracle AI World -- PwC, a multinational professional services network that provides audit, assurance, tax, and consulting services, today announced its expanded adoption of Oracle Fusion Cloud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) across its global network of firms. By standardizing and scaling Oracle Cloud ERP across its operations, PwC is embracing embedded AI, strengthening financial controls, aligning planning, and streamlining reporting across its business.
